The Housewares Show is preparing to open its doors to all independent retailers once again next month.
Hosted by independent buying group AIS (Associated Independent Stores), the two-day event will be open to AIS members only on August 13 and then open to all independent retail buyers on August 14. It will take place in the showroom of AIS’ Cranmore Park Exhibitor Centre at Solihull in the West Midlands.
With product categories including Cookshop, Tabletop, SDA, Home Fragrance, Glassware & Gifts, the show will exhibit products from an extensive brand list.
Dedicated trend areas scattered across the showroom will highlight key themes which have influenced this season’s product selection, including eco-friendly products.
AIS homewares controller Deborah Goulthorpe commented: “Consumers are driving the change for more eco-friendly items and many of our key suppliers have not disappointed with their ranges, offering alternatives to single-use bottles, cups, clingfilm and plastic chopping boards, as well as innovative and sustainable products.”
Visitors can explore ranges from brands such as Royal Doulton, Denby, Stellar, Smidge, De’Longhi, Salter, Samsung and Wax Lyrical. The show will also welcome new suppliers including Princess, JWP, The Art Group and PHA KitchEssentials.
